BILATERAL and cooperation agreements between Namibia and Zimbabwe will be reassessed during a meeting of the Joint Commission of Cooperation in Windhoek.
The Zimbabwean Minister of Foreign Affairs and International Trade, Frederick Shava, and members of the joint commission have arrived in Namibia to participate in the sixth round of the Namibia-Zimbabwe Diplomatic and Political Consultations that will take place today.
The Zimbabwean delegation is in Namibia at the invitation of the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of International Relations and Cooperation, Netumbo Nandi-Ndaitwah.

President Museveni and his Burundian counterpart, Mr Evariste Ndayishimiye, have agreed to strengthen cooperation on agriculture, energy, trade, health, finance, tourism, and investment.
State House last evening said the two leaders after meeting at State House to commemorate Mr Ndayishimiye’s two-day state visit, which ended yesterday, committed to work together on transport and communication, defence and security, education, culture, and sports.
“In this regard, they directed their respective ministers to ensure that implementation of existing agreements, memoranda of understanding and other frameworks of cooperation, is fast-tracked,” a joint communique signed by Uganda’s Foreign Minister Sam Kuteesa and his Burundian counterpart Ambassador Albert Shingiro, read in part.
